Where does “ទ្វារចូល” come from?

ទ្វារចូល (Khmer) comes from Khmer ទ្វារ, from Pali dvāra, from Sanskrit द्वार, from Proto-Indo-Aryan dwā́ram, from Proto-Indo-Iranian dʰwā́ram, from Proto-Indo-European dʰwórom, from Proto-Indo-European dʰwor-, from Proto-Indo-European dʰwer- — door.

ទ្វារចូល (Khmer): entrance
